About the role

  • Provide independent compliance advisory support to business units by interpreting legislation, regulatory requirements, and supervisory expectations, and translating them into practical, actionable guidance.
  • Support and maintain the Regulatory Compliance Management (RCM) framework, including regulatory obligation mapping, control design oversight, and challenge of first‑line risk assessments and control testing.
  • Monitor, assess, and communicate regulatory trends and changes impacting the financial institution, including FCAC and Consumer Protection regulatory requirements.
  • Participate in and support regulatory change initiatives and projects by applying project management principles, including planning cycles, issue identification, risk prioritization, and remediation tracking.
  • Provide advisory guidance on product, process, digital, and member‑facing changes to ensure regulatory requirements are embedded by design.
  • Review and challenge documentation, evidence, and remediation plans to ensure accuracy, completeness, timeliness, and sustainability.
  • Support issue management activities, including root cause analysis, control design recommendations, monitoring hooks, and escalation of material risks or delays.
  • Provide consumer protection and fair treatment guidance to support strong member outcomes and compliance with market conduct expectations.
  • Collaborate with first‑line and cross‑functional teams to strengthen compliance ownership, clarify accountabilities, and enhance regulatory capability across the organization.
  • Develop guidance materials, playbooks, and advisory tools to support consistent implementation of regulatory requirements.
  • Support regulatory reporting requirements and liaise with regulators and industry groups, as required.
  • Contribute to a strong, proactive risk culture that balances regulatory compliance, operational effectiveness, and member experience.

Requirements

  • 3–6 years of progressive experience in regulatory compliance, compliance advisory, law, risk management, or regulatory change within a financial institution
  • Post‑secondary education in law, business, risk, compliance, or a related discipline, or an equivalent combination of education and experience
  • Strong knowledge of Canadian financial services legislation and regulatory frameworks, including FCAC, Consumer Protection, and related market conduct requirements
  • Demonstrated skill in interpreting legislation and regulatory expectations and translating them into clear, practical business guidance
  • Experience supporting projects and regulatory change initiatives, with an understanding of project management cycles, issue management, and risk‑based prioritization
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ills, with the ability to influence and advise a wide range of stakeholders
  • Proven ability to work collaboratively in a team environment while providing independent challenge and oversight
  • Proficient digital literacy, including critical thinking, problem solving, and working with digital tools and data
  • Comfort and experience using Microsoft 365 applications, including Excel, Teams, PowerPoint, and familiarity with Power BI or other reporting tools is an asset.
